[PATCH] regulator: tps80031: Use IS_ERR to check return value ofregulator_register()

From: Axel Lin
Date: Fri Jan 25 2013 - 08:29:38 EST


regulator_register() does not return NULL, it returns ERR_PTR on error.

Signed-off-by: Axel Lin <axel.lin@xxxxxxxxxx>
---
drivers/regulator/tps80031-regulator.c |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/regulator/tps80031-regulator.c b/drivers/regulator/tps80031-regulator.c
index b15d711..9019d0e 100644
--- a/drivers/regulator/tps80031-regulator.c
+++ b/drivers/regulator/tps80031-regulator.c
@@ -728,7 +728,7 @@ static int tps80031_regulator_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
}
}
rdev = regulator_register(&ri->rinfo->desc, &config);
- if (IS_ERR_OR_NULL(rdev)) {
+ if (IS_ERR(rdev)) {
dev_err(&pdev->dev,
"register regulator failed %s\n",
ri->rinfo->desc.name);
